How to Hire a Car in Kerala?
1. Online Booking Platforms There are numerous online platforms that make car hire in Kerala simple and efficient. Popular apps and websites like Ola, Zoomcar, Savaari, and MyChoize offer a range of rental options. You can select the car type based on your preferenceāwhether it's a budget hatchback, a luxury sedan, or an SUV for a family trip.
2. Local Car Rental Agencies Local car rental agencies are also widely available in Kerala. Established agencies such as Kerala Car Rentals, Cochin Taxi, and Kochi Car Rentals provide a variety of options. These agencies also often offer personalized services, including chauffeur-driven cars, which can be convenient if you prefer not to drive yourself.
3. Hotel or Concierge Services If youāre staying at a hotel, most establishments in Kerala offer car hire services through their concierge desk. This option is ideal for tourists who prefer a hassle-free booking process and might need local guidance or a recommended driver familiar with Keralaās roads and traffic conditions.
4. Required Documents To hire a car, youāll need a valid driverās license (Indian or international), a government-issued ID, and a credit card for payment. Some agencies may require a refundable security deposit, especially for self-drive options.
Top Places to Visit in Kerala with a Rental Car
1. Munnar Munnar, located in the Western Ghats, is famous for its tea plantations, rolling hills, and cool climate. A road trip to Munnar offers spectacular views, and with a car, you can stop whenever you like to take photos, visit tea estates, or explore the Eravikulam National Park. The drive from Kochi to Munnar is scenic and enjoyable, with hairpin bends and lush green landscapes.
2. Alleppey (Alappuzha) Known for its enchanting backwaters and houseboats, Alleppey is one of Keralaās most popular tourist destinations. A car rental lets you drive through the picturesque villages of the backwaters before boarding a traditional houseboat for an unforgettable experience. The drive itself is peaceful, and you can stop at local markets or small eateries along the way.
3. Thekkady and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ary Thekkady is another must-visit destination in Kerala, home to the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ary. The sanctuary offers boat rides, trekking, and the opportunity to spot elephants, tigers, and other wildlife. A rented car provides easy access to Thekkady, and you can also stop for sightseeing along the route.
4. Varkala If youāre looking for a quiet, less commercialized beach, Varkala is a great choice. A short drive from Trivandrum, Varkala boasts cliffs that rise above the Arabian Sea, making for a stunning backdrop. Renting a car allows you to enjoy the serene beauty of the area, visit Papanasam Beach, and indulge in fresh seafood.
5. Wayanad Wayanad, located in the northern part of Kerala, is a nature lover's paradise. With dense forests, waterfalls, and wildlife sanctuaries, itās an ideal destination for adventure enthusiasts. Renting a car will allow you to visit places like Edakkal Caves, Soochipara Waterfalls, and Banasura Sagar Dam while enjoying the scenic drive through hills and forests.
6. Kochi The city of Kochi is known for its cultural mix, historic forts, and vibrant local markets. Renting a car in Kochi allows you to explore popular sites like Fort Kochi, Mattancherry Palace, and Jew Town without worrying about public transport schedules. You can also easily explore the nearby town of Ernakulam and enjoy the modern side of Kochi.
Tips for Hiring a Car in Kerala
1. Check the Rental Terms Before finalizing your booking, make sure to read the rental agreement carefully. Be aware of things like mileage limits, fuel policies (whether you need to refill the tank), insurance coverage, and any additional charges for extra services like GPS or child seats.
2. Choose the Right Vehicle Keralaās roads can vary from well-maintained highways to winding hill roads. If youāre traveling to remote areas or hilly regions like Munnar or Wayanad, consider renting an SUV or a car with higher ground clearance. This will provide a more comfortable and safer drive.
3. Know the Road Rules While driving in Kerala, be mindful of local traffic rules. Roads can sometimes be crowded, especially in cities like Kochi and Trivandrum, so itās important to drive cautiously and respect local driving customs.
4. Plan for Parking In popular tourist destinations, parking can be a challenge. Always park in designated areas, and check if your hotel provides parking facilities. In busy areas, parking charges may apply.
